Compare commits

...

4 Commits

Author SHA1 Message Date
006313b45a Fix bug when updating a pull request 2019-11-10 16:56:55 +09:00
3c86e9a421 Add outputs description 2019-11-10 13:07:11 +09:00
e49ebca896 Merge pull request #69 from peter-evans/renovate/pin-dependencies
Pin dependency @zeit/ncc to 0.20.5
2019-11-09 23:36:02 +09:00
d9652cf06a Pin dependency @zeit/ncc to 0.20.5 2019-11-09 14:06:18 +00:00
6 changed files with 16 additions and 13 deletions

View File

@ -19,7 +19,7 @@ See [examples](examples.md) for detailed use cases.
```yml ```yml
- name: Create Pull Request - name: Create Pull Request
uses: peter-evans/create-pull-request@v1.7.0 uses: peter-evans/create-pull-request@v1.7.1
with: with:
token: ${{ secrets.GITHUB_TOKEN }} token: ${{ secrets.GITHUB_TOKEN }}
``` ```
@ -55,7 +55,7 @@ Note that in order to read the step output the action step must have an id.
```yml ```yml
- name: Create Pull Request - name: Create Pull Request
id: cpr id: cpr
uses: peter-evans/create-pull-request@v1.7.0 uses: peter-evans/create-pull-request@v1.7.1
with: with:
token: ${{ secrets.GITHUB_TOKEN }} token: ${{ secrets.GITHUB_TOKEN }}
- name: Check outputs - name: Check outputs
@ -105,7 +105,7 @@ jobs:
run: date +%s > report.txt run: date +%s > report.txt
- name: Create Pull Request - name: Create Pull Request
id: cpr id: cpr
uses: peter-evans/create-pull-request@v1.7.0 uses: peter-evans/create-pull-request@v1.7.1
with: with:
token: ${{ secrets.GITHUB_TOKEN }} token: ${{ secrets.GITHUB_TOKEN }}
commit-message: Add report file commit-message: Add report file

View File

@ -30,6 +30,9 @@ inputs:
description: 'Overrides the base branch.' description: 'Overrides the base branch.'
branch-suffix: branch-suffix:
description: 'The branch suffix type.' description: 'The branch suffix type.'
outputs:
pr_number:
description: 'The pull request number'
runs: runs:
using: 'node12' using: 'node12'
main: 'dist/index.js' main: 'dist/index.js'

View File

@ -120,7 +120,7 @@ def process_event(github_token, github_repository, repo, branch, base):
pull_request = github_repo.get_pulls( pull_request = github_repo.get_pulls(
state='open', state='open',
base=base, base=base,
head=branch)[1] head=branch)[0]
print("Updated pull request #%d (%s => %s)" % print("Updated pull request #%d (%s => %s)" %
(pull_request.number, branch, base)) (pull_request.number, branch, base))
else: else:

View File

@ -41,7 +41,7 @@ jobs:
ncu -u ncu -u
npm install npm install
- name: Create Pull Request - name: Create Pull Request
uses: peter-evans/create-pull-request@v1.7.0 uses: peter-evans/create-pull-request@v1.7.1
with: with:
token: ${{ secrets.GITHUB_TOKEN }} token: ${{ secrets.GITHUB_TOKEN }}
commit-message: update dependencies commit-message: update dependencies
@ -75,7 +75,7 @@ jobs:
- run: echo "##[set-output name=pr_title;]update to latest Go release ${{ steps.ensure_go.outputs.go_version}}" - run: echo "##[set-output name=pr_title;]update to latest Go release ${{ steps.ensure_go.outputs.go_version}}"
id: pr_title_maker id: pr_title_maker
- name: Create pull request - name: Create pull request
uses: peter-evans/create-pull-request@v1.7.0 uses: peter-evans/create-pull-request@v1.7.1
with: with:
token: ${{ secrets.GITHUB_TOKEN }} token: ${{ secrets.GITHUB_TOKEN }}
title: ${{ steps.pr_title_maker.outputs.pr_title }} title: ${{ steps.pr_title_maker.outputs.pr_title }}
@ -110,7 +110,7 @@ jobs:
--domains quotes.toscrape.com \ --domains quotes.toscrape.com \
http://quotes.toscrape.com/ http://quotes.toscrape.com/
- name: Create Pull Request - name: Create Pull Request
uses: peter-evans/create-pull-request@v1.7.0 uses: peter-evans/create-pull-request@v1.7.1
with: with:
token: ${{ secrets.GITHUB_TOKEN }} token: ${{ secrets.GITHUB_TOKEN }}
commit-message: update local website copy commit-message: update local website copy
@ -202,7 +202,7 @@ jobs:
run: echo ::set-output name=branch-name::"autopep8-patches/$GITHUB_HEAD_REF" run: echo ::set-output name=branch-name::"autopep8-patches/$GITHUB_HEAD_REF"
- name: Create Pull Request - name: Create Pull Request
if: steps.autopep8.outputs.exit-code == 2 if: steps.autopep8.outputs.exit-code == 2
uses: peter-evans/create-pull-request@v1.7.0 uses: peter-evans/create-pull-request@v1.7.1
with: with:
token: ${{ secrets.GITHUB_TOKEN }} token: ${{ secrets.GITHUB_TOKEN }}
commit-message: autopep8 action fixes commit-message: autopep8 action fixes
@ -249,7 +249,7 @@ The recommended method is to use [`set-output`](https://help.github.com/en/githu
echo ::set-output name=pr_body::"This PR was auto-generated on $(date +%d-%m-%Y) \ echo ::set-output name=pr_body::"This PR was auto-generated on $(date +%d-%m-%Y) \
by [create-pull-request](https://github.com/peter-evans/create-pull-request)." by [create-pull-request](https://github.com/peter-evans/create-pull-request)."
- name: Create Pull Request - name: Create Pull Request
uses: peter-evans/create-pull-request@v1.7.0 uses: peter-evans/create-pull-request@v1.7.1
with: with:
token: ${{ secrets.GITHUB_TOKEN }} token: ${{ secrets.GITHUB_TOKEN }}
title: ${{ steps.vars.outputs.pr_title }} title: ${{ steps.vars.outputs.pr_title }}
@ -265,7 +265,7 @@ Alternatively, [`set-env`](https://help.github.com/en/github/automating-your-wor
echo ::set-env name=PULL_REQUEST_BODY::"This PR was auto-generated on $(date +%d-%m-%Y) \ echo ::set-env name=PULL_REQUEST_BODY::"This PR was auto-generated on $(date +%d-%m-%Y) \
by [create-pull-request](https://github.com/peter-evans/create-pull-request)." by [create-pull-request](https://github.com/peter-evans/create-pull-request)."
- name: Create Pull Request - name: Create Pull Request
uses: peter-evans/create-pull-request@v1.7.0 uses: peter-evans/create-pull-request@v1.7.1
with: with:
token: ${{ secrets.GITHUB_TOKEN }} token: ${{ secrets.GITHUB_TOKEN }}
title: ${{ env.PULL_REQUEST_TITLE }} title: ${{ env.PULL_REQUEST_TITLE }}

View File

@ -1,6 +1,6 @@
{ {
"name": "create-pull-request", "name": "create-pull-request",
"version": "1.7.0", "version": "1.7.1",
"description": "Creates a pull request for changes to your repository in the actions workspace", "description": "Creates a pull request for changes to your repository in the actions workspace",
"main": "index.js", "main": "index.js",
"scripts": { "scripts": {
@ -23,6 +23,6 @@
"@actions/tool-cache": "^1.1.2" "@actions/tool-cache": "^1.1.2"
}, },
"devDependencies": { "devDependencies": {
"@zeit/ncc": "^0.20.5" "@zeit/ncc": "0.20.5"
} }
} }

View File

@ -120,7 +120,7 @@ def process_event(github_token, github_repository, repo, branch, base):
pull_request = github_repo.get_pulls( pull_request = github_repo.get_pulls(
state='open', state='open',
base=base, base=base,
head=branch)[1] head=branch)[0]
print("Updated pull request #%d (%s => %s)" % print("Updated pull request #%d (%s => %s)" %
(pull_request.number, branch, base)) (pull_request.number, branch, base))
else: else: